PEORIA, Ill. -- Senior guard Catie O'Leary (Janesville, Wis./Parker/Wisconsin) has been named the Missouri Valley Conference Female Scholar-Athlete of the Week announced by the league office Wednesday, in addition to garnering the Bradley Country Financial Scholar-Athlete of the Week award after helping the Bradley women's basketball team split a pair of Missouri Valley Conference road games last week.
O'Leary averaged 21.0 points, 13.5 rebounds, 4.0 assists and 2.0 steals in a pair of road games to help Bradley start Missouri Valley Conference play with a 1-1 record for the first time since 2008-09. In the double overtime game at Southern Illinois, she collected 18 points, 12 rebounds and three assists in 46 minutes of action.
At Evansville, O'Leary took over the primary ball-handling duties with senior Kelsey Budd missing the game due to injury and scored a season-high 24 points to help the Braves rally for the 77-76 road victory. She also had 15 rebounds, five assists, one block and three steals in the win, while scoring 15 of her game-high 24 points in the second half. O'Leary is the first Bradley player with 20 points, 15 rebounds and five assists in a game since Bradley Hall of Fame member Val Wancket tallied 23 points, 17 boards and six assists against Loyola on Nov. 25, 1991. A nursing major, O'Leary owns a 3.56 cumulative grade point average.
To qualify for Missouri Valley Conference Scholar-Athlete of the Week laurels, student-athletes must carry a cumulative grade-point average of 3.20, completed at least one academic year at a Valley institution and must be at least a sophomore in academic standing
Each week, a Bradley student-athlete is selected as the Country Financial Scholar-Athlete of the Week. The individual chosen must be at least a sophomore in class standing and boast a minimum 3.0 cumulative grade point average, while displaying a level of athletic excellence.
